U.S. Marines with Combat Logistics Battalion 2, Combat Logistics Regiment 2, 2nd Marine Logistics Group use compact metal detectors to clear a road during urban motor transportation operations lane training as part of integrated training exercise 5-19 on Marine Air Ground Combat Center Twentynine Palms, Aug. 5, 2019. The purpose of ITX 5-19 is to create a challenging, realistic training environment that produces combat-ready forces capable of operating as an integrated Marine Air Ground Task Force.
